📜  门| GATE CS 2019 |简体中文第42章(1)

📅  最后修改于: 2023-12-03 15:28:38.291000             🧑  作者: Mango

门| GATE CS 2019 |简体中文第42章


简介

GATE CS 2019 简体中文第42章(以下简称GATE 2019)是印度计算机科学研究生入学考试的一部分。本章的主要内容是离散数学和计算机科学中的图论。该章节的重点在于深入了解图论和其应用。

内容

GATE 2019考试涵盖了广泛的计算机科学主题,但是GATE 2019第42章重点讨论了以下内容:

  1. 图的遍历
  2. 最长路径
  3. 最小生成树

图是指由节点(vertex)和边(edge)组成的一种数据结构。图可以使用邻接矩阵或邻接表来表示。在图中,由节点和边决定了图的形状。在GATE 2019中,你需要了解这些术语及其含义:

  • 有向图和无向图
  • 平凡的(或空的)图
  • 完全图
  • 加权图和无权图
  • 连通图和非连通图

树是图的一种特殊情况,其中每个节点都有一个唯一的前驱和零个或多个后继。根据你需要的精度,你还需要知道以下概念:

  • 有根树
  • 二叉树
  • 平衡树
  • 二叉搜索树
图的遍历

图的遍历是沿着边在图中移动,以探索节点集合的过程。图遍历是寻找路径,解决复杂问题的重要工具。你需要了解的两种类型的图的遍历是:

  • 深度优先搜索(DFS)—— 这是一种使用栈的遍历方式。
  • 广度优先搜索(BFS) —— 这是一种使用队列的遍历方式。
最长路径

最长路径是连接一对节点的路径,其权重最大。在图中搜索最长路径的算法称为最长路径算法。

最小生成树

最小生成树是连接图中所有节点的最小权重的子树。常用的算法有Prims 和Kruskals算法。

结论

GATE CS 2019 简体中文第42章涵盖了重要的图论概念。在考试前,对图论基础概念进行深入了解,并掌握图论的算法和应用,可以使你在考试中获得更高的分数。